How the Day of the Week Changes What a Bus Costs in Millcreek, Utah

Yes, the day absolutely matters. Saturday evenings typically price highest across the Millcreek and Salt Lake Valley market. Friday evenings come in next.

Sunday through Thursday are typically the least expensive, and Friday or Saturday daytime trips cost less than those same evenings. Season, location, and time of day all feed into it. If your event has any flexibility, a trip that comes back too high on a Saturday may work for less on a Thursday or Wednesday — and shorter bookings tend to be easier to find on weekday dates too.

That said, certain Millcreek-area dates make the whole market disappear early regardless of what day they fall on. Utah Utes home football games at Rice-Eccles Stadium (451 S 1400 E, Salt Lake City, UT 84112) pack out every bus in the valley from September through November, especially rivalry games against BYU. Sundance Film Festival in late January books every Salt Lake–Park City shuttle months in advance.

Prom season across Skyline, Olympus, and Cottonwood High Schools in April and May fills party buses fast. And ski-season weekends at Snowbird and Alta from December through March are peak demand — not cheap. April, May, and June are more expensive across the board.

Book far ahead for any of those dates!

How Starting Location and Deadhead Miles Affect Charter Bus Rates in Millcreek, Utah

Where your group boards matters. Many operators serving the Salt Lake Valley are based near Salt Lake City International Airport (SLC) or along the I-15 corridor. If your pickup is in central Millcreek near 3300 South or 3900 South, those staging areas are close by.

If your pickup is farther east — up near Wasatch Boulevard or the mouth of Millcreek Canyon — the bus covers more ground before anyone boards, and that distance is part of the trip. Choosing a central pickup point or keeping your pickup and drop-off closer together is one of the most direct ways to bring your quote down.

How Seasonality and Peak Times Affect Charter Bus Rates in Millcreek, Utah

Millcreek is not a warm-weather market where winter is slow — it's the opposite. Ski season from December through March is one of the busiest stretches of the year for canyon shuttles to Snowbird (9385 Snowbird Center Dr, Snowbird, UT 84092), Alta (10230 UT-210, Alta, UT 84092), Brighton, and Solitude. Add Utah Utes football in the fall, prom and graduation in the spring, and outdoor concert season at Red Butte Garden (300 Wakara Way, Salt Lake City, UT 84108) and Usana Amphitheatre (5150 Upper Ridge Rd, West Valley City, UT 84118) all summer — and there is no true off-season here.

The quietest windows are typically late January after Sundance ends, mid-February, and mid-November before ski season peaks. Book early for everything else!

Example Quote #3

A group of 48 alumni and fans wants a charter bus from a hotel near 3300 South in Millcreek to Rice-Eccles Stadium for a Saturday afternoon Utah Utes home football game, with pickup at 11:00 a.m. and a return after the final whistle — approximately eight total booked hours. They've chosen a 40–56 passenger charter bus.

On a weekend, a 40–56 passenger charter bus costs $225$410+ per hour. At eight hours, the low end of that range puts the estimated total at approximately $1,800; at $410 per hour, the same eight hours reaches approximately $3,280. Utah home game Saturdays — especially rivalry weekends against BYU — are among the highest-demand dates in the Salt Lake Valley, which pushes pricing up and availability down.

Book as early as possible, ideally four to six months out.

Charter bus drop-off at Rice-Eccles Stadium is coordinated along South Guardsman Way on the east side of the stadium, and bus parking in Lot 3 must be arranged in advance through the University of Utah Parking Services at (801) 581-6515. Confirm current event-day logistics directly with the stadium. This is an example only — use the quote form or call 385-257-0150 for pricing on your specific date!

Example Quote #4

A Millcreek-based company needs a Monday morning shuttle to move 18 employees from their office near 3900 South and 2300 East to Salt Lake City International Airport (776 N Terminal Dr, Salt Lake City, UT 84122) for an 8:00 a.m. departure, with a return pickup for the same group arriving at 6:30 p.m. — approximately four total booked hours across two runs. They've chosen an 18-passenger minibus.

On a weekday, an 18-passenger minibus costs $190$330+ per hour. At four total booked hours, the low end puts the estimated total at approximately $760; at $330 per hour, the same four hours reaches approximately $1,320. The route runs roughly 12 miles each way via I-80 West or I-215 North — about 20–35 minutes off-peak, but 40–55 minutes during morning rush hour.

Building buffer time into the departure window is strongly advised.

Charter bus pickup at SLC is handled at the Ground Transportation Center on Level 0 of Terminal 1. Confirm current staging details on the SLC Airport ground transportation page before your trip. This is an example to give you a sense of scale — your actual quote depends on your specific route, timing, and the operator available on your date.
